Those who applied early are usually processed under the existing rules, avoiding complications.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Common mistakes that slow down the process<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Missing deadlines or leaving out key details can delay student loan forgiveness. Checking everything helps avoid setbacks and keeps your application moving without unnecessary stress.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Incomplete forms<\/strong>: submitting applications with missing fields causes delays, as agencies must request corrections before continuing the review process for your case;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Outdated information<\/strong>: using old contact details or employment history can prevent agencies from verifying eligibility promptly, forcing extra verification steps;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Wrong program choice<\/strong>: applying under a forgiveness plan you do not qualify for leads to wasted time and resubmission, slowing your overall progress;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Skipping document uploads<\/strong>: forgetting to attach proof like income statements or employer certification can put your application on hold until the files are provided;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Not tracking status<\/strong>: failing to monitor your application means missing notifications for additional documents or updates, which can push your case further down the queue.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Key deadlines and timelines you should know<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Understanding when to apply is as important as knowing how. These trusted tools point you toward student loan forgiveness with clear steps and the latest eligibility info that matters.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><a href=\"https:\/\/nsldsfap.ed.gov\/login\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\"><strong>National Student Loan Data System (NSLDS)<\/strong><\/a>: central database showing your complete federal loan history, status, and type \u2014 perfect for confirming eligibility details;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Loan servicer portals<\/strong> (Navient, Nelnet, MOHELA, Aidvantage): most have their own dashboards with eligibility info and application status tracking;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>State higher education agencies<\/strong>: some states provide guidance and programs that overlap with or complement federal forgiveness plans;<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Using your loan type to confirm eligibility<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Not all loans are treated the same. Checking the exact type you hold is one of the first steps toward avoiding application errors and delays.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Some federal loans qualify under specific programs, while others require consolidation before applying. Knowing your type helps you target the right program from the start.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>You can confirm your loan type by logging into your StudentAid account and reviewing your loan details, including servicer name, program category, and disbursement history.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What documents you should have ready before checking<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Being prepared before using eligibility tools makes the process quicker. It can also help you find details on loan types and related forgiveness opportunities.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>By logging in, you can review your aid history, confirm loan statuses, and check if certain forgiveness programs apply to you before moving forward with an application.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Federal Student Aid office<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Il <a href=\"https:\/\/www.ed.gov\/about\/ed-offices\/fsa\/federal-student-aid\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">Federal Student Aid<\/a> office provides official information directly from the Department of Education, ensuring you get accurate updates without relying on third-party interpretations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Their website features guides, contact options, and program breakdowns, making it a reliable point of reference for understanding requirements and tracking application stages.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Financial Aid Toolkit<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Il <a href=\"https:\/\/financialaidtoolkit.ed.gov\/tk\/\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">Financial Aid Toolkit<\/a> is designed for borrowers, advisors, and educators, offering user-friendly resources to clarify complex eligibility requirements and program rules.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>It also includes checklists, fact sheets, and timelines that help you avoid common delays in your student loan forgiveness request by keeping everything organized and accessible.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">StudentAid<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/studentaid.gov\/articles\/student-loan-forgiveness\/\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">StudentAid.gov<\/a> is the central platform for most forgiveness programs, where you can submit forms, track application progress, and find direct links to specialized program resources.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Its interface allows you to monitor updates in real time, verify received documents, and respond promptly to any new requests made by your loan servicer.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Correlato: <\/strong><a href=\"https:\/\/insiderbits.com\/it\/come\/student-finance-application\/\"><strong>La domanda di finanziamento per gli studenti diventa semplice sul vostro telefono<\/strong><\/a><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">What to do if you\u2019re rejected (or still waiting)<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>A rejection is not always final.
